If you are confused on the format, see me, and I will explain what is expected. Knowledge Comprehension Application 30 Points Each 40 Points Each CHARACTER SKETCH: Choose one character from the book. Sketch a picture of them. You must include 6+ descriptor labels of that character. Think physical features as well as characteristics, personality, and emotional qualities. CLIMAX: This book has two climaxes - one that revolves around Max and one that focuses on Kevin. Retell each climax in your own words (2+ sentences). Then explain how you felt as you read each climax (1+ sentence). ORATION: Choose a character Max or Kevin. If that character was a guest speaker at NRMS, what would he say to students? Would his message be inspirational or informative? Write his 2+ paragraph speech and make sure to focus on a theme. Use their personality. ENDING: Write an alternative ending to the story. Your ending must be 2+ paragraphs long, it must be told from Max’s point of view, and it must have 2 examples of dialogue. You can start from any event or chapter in the story or pick up where the story ended. You may need to read ahead to get this one done on time! CONFLICT: Focus on one character. List all of the problems that characters faces throughout the novel (you must have at least 4). Then explain how each problem is solved in the novel. Use a T-chart with problems on one side and resolutions on the other. THEME: Choose two themes from the book. Identify each theme, and explain the events that revealed the theme in the novel. Write 4+ sentences about each theme. RECOMMENDATION: Write a letter (2+ paragraphs) recommending this book to a friend. The first paragraph should be about the story WITHOUT giving away the climaxes or ending. The second paragraph should focus on why your friend would like the book. Use specific details. RESEARCH: Research Kevin’s syndrome. Make an infographic (information in a visual form) with at least 10 facts about Morquio Syndrome. Your poster must also include a title and sources. SETTING: What are the important locations in this novel? List 4 places from the story, and write a two sentence description of each place. Think details! CHARACTER POEM: Choose MAXWELL, KEVIN, or KENNY. Write the characters name vertically. Then write an acrostic poem where each letter begins a complete sentence about that character. CONNECTION: If this story reminded you of anything that has happened to you, you can complete this assignment. What event in your life did it make you think about? Why did you make that connection to the story? Answer both questions and explain in 6+ sentences. POINT OF VIEW: Rewrite one event in the story from a different point of view (Kevin, Gram, Grim, Kenny, Gwen). Choose an event that was important to the story.
